hero

Tech Nonprofit Job Board

Opportunities from over 600 organizations leveraging tech for social impact.

Looking to hire talent? Contact us to post your jobs here.

Tech Lead Web app/FSD

Intelehealth

Intelehealth

Remote
Posted on Wednesday, February 22, 2023

Job Description

This is a remote position.

About the position:

We are looking for an outstanding Tech Lead with strong development skills & who would be responsible for managing the team of Full stack developers. The shortlisted candidate should have strong communication, interpersonal, analytical and problem solving skills. Should have an ability to effectively communicate technical concepts within the team, is able to work individually as well as lead the team to achieve project goals. Design the overall architecture of the web application and evolve it to ensure maximum performance and stability. Be involved in customizing the web interface through its modular structure by developing a web application that communicates with a MySQL database over a REST-ful API.


Essential Duties And Responsibilities:

  • Lead the design & development of Intelehealth’s complete web stack
  • Solve complex architectural, scalability & performance issues
  • Troubleshoot, test and maintain the core product software and databases to ensure strong optimization and functionality.
  • Single PoC for all activities in the Web app/FSD team - Lead from the front & help team in overcoming technical challenges
  • Build efficient, testable and reusable modules
  • Should be able to understand the requirements & Develop web application features
  • Ability to lead multiple projects simultaneously and complete tasks in a timely manner
  • Work closely with Director of Product Development to deliver product releases


Requirements

Qualifications:

  • BE/B.Tech/MCA/M.Sc/M.Tech in Computer Science or related discipline


Experience:

  • Minimum 7 years of Industry work experience, of which at least 2 years as a Tech Lead


Skill Sets:

  • Proficient in JavaScript, Angular 12+, NodeJS, HTML, CSS, MySQL, REST APIs
  • Experience working with cloud hosted applications on AWS, Digital Ocean or other VPS providers
  • Strong understanding of GIT or other code versioning tools
  • Familiarity with Linux or other Unix based operating systems
  • Adequate knowledge of relational database systems, Object Oriented Programming and web application development
  • Data migration, transformation, and scriptin
  • Management of hosting environment, including database administration and scaling an application to support load changes
  • Understanding of fundamental design principles behind a scalable application
  • Understand differences between multiple delivery platforms (such as mobile vs desktop), and optimizing output to match the specific platform
  • Ability to implement automated testing platforms and unit tests.
  • Strong articulation & interpersonal skills
  • Willingness to work in a collaborative, innovative, flexible and, team-oriented environment
  • Experience in Agile development process & Tools and Understanding of design patterns
  • Prior experience working with OpenMRS & Microservice architecture is beneficial
  • Prior experience working on Open source projects is preferred


Attitudinal/Cultural Fit:

  • You are a passionate self-learner & love taking on new challenges
  • You love solving problems & digging for creative solutions if you don't have the answer to a problem
  • You have the ability to work and thrive in a fast-paced environment, learn rapidly and master diverse web technologies and techniques
  • You don’t get flustered easily. You can remain level headed under pressure
  • You are meticulous & pay attention to details. Nothing falls off your radar. You believe in doing things perfectly, every single time you do them





Benefits

  • Remote working.
  • Flexible working hours.
  • Great work culture
  • 5 days working.